Leave it to Israel Foreign Minister Avigdor Lieberman to finally get it right.

In an Israeli diplomatic world often characterized by limp responses and hollow threats, FM Lieberman announced yesterday that his office has decided “to cut all ties with the UN’s Human Rights forum. We will no longer appear before the council or even answer their calls. If they want to visit – we shall not assist them.”

In case you missed it, the U.N. Human Rights Council (UNHRC) passed a resolution last week ordering a bogus investigation into how Jewish communities in Judea and Samaria are “infringing on Palestinian rights.”  At the same time, the HRC ludicrously demanded that Israel disarm Jewish community members in order to prevent “settler violence.”

Of course, the UNHRC is one of the most virulently anti-Israel organizations on the planet.  Created in 2006, the UNHRC voted on June 30th of that year to make review of Israel’s alleged “human rights abuses” a permanent feature of every Council session. Between 2006 and 2010, 48% of all resolutions passed by the UNHRC (32 resolutions in total) were condemnations of Israel–a trend that has continued in 2011 and 2012. 

This overwhelming bias against Israel has not been surprising given the fact that many of the UNHCR’s 47 members are the worst human rights abusers in the world–human rights abusers who are more than willing to turn their attention on Israel in order to take the attention off of themselves. In recent months, the UNHCR had even refused to issue any condemnation of the Syrian government for its ongoing massacre of the Syrian people until it was held up to public ridicule.
